  Re: New Primitive: stug8-1.dat - Stud Group 8 x 1
 
(...) You can't rotate the 1x8 90 or 270 degrees to get 8x1; stud logo will turn up wrong in hi-q pov renderings. /Tore (21 years ago, 11-Nov-03, to lugnet.cad.dat.parts.primitives)
